WebRetro is a DIY salt chlorine system for aboveground pools and small inground pools. Retro is inserted into the pool itself and is different from Reliant because it is not plumbed into the existing pipe. This self-contained purification system utilizes a natural process to generate pure chlorine. The electrolytic process uses a very low ...
WebNov 23, 2024 · In this Pool Care Basics video, we explain how to clean a salt chlorine … WebApr 5, 2024 · Clean the cell as needed, typically every 3-6 months, or according to the manufacturer’s recommendations. Follow these steps to clean your chlorine generator cell: Turn off the pool pump and salt chlorine generator. Disconnect the cell from the generator’s control unit and remove it from the plumbing.
